Why These Are the Top Chevrolet Repair Auto Repair Shops in Easton

** The Chevrolet repair market in Easton, MD, is characterized by a few highly competent general repair shops and a Chevrolet dealership, with a noticeable gap for dedicated, high-end performance and specialist service. The local competition is moderate, but the *quality* of specialized service for complex Chevrolet systems (LS engines, advanced 4WD, performance tuning) is concentrated outside the immediate city limits. * **Average Quality:** General maintenance and common repairs are handled well by several local shops. However, for specialist-level work, residents of Easton routinely look to Salisbury, Annapolis, or beyond. * **Competition Level:** Moderate for general auto repair, but low for true Chevrolet performance and complex diagnostic specialists. The providers listed above face little direct competition within the Easton zip code for their specific niches. * **Typical Pricing:** Labor rates in Easton are generally competitive for a rural/suburban area. However, the specialist shops command premium rates ($125-$175/hour) reflective of their advanced tooling, proprietary software, and highly trained technicians. Consumers should expect to pay a premium for expert-level work on complex systems, which is justified by higher first-time fix rates and quality of service.

What are the most common Chevrolet repair issues for drivers in the Easton, MD area?

Due to our coastal climate and rural roads, Easton-area Chevrolets often need repairs for brake corrosion from salted winter roads and suspension components worn by uneven country lanes. Models like the Equinox and Silverado also frequently require attention for electrical issues and premature brake wear, which local specialists are very familiar with.

How can I find a reputable, specialized Chevrolet repair shop in Easton?

Look for shops that are ASE-certified and have specific GM/Chevrolet training, such as those with a "GM Certified Service" designation. In Easton, checking long-standing local reputations and reviews for expertise with common models like the Malibu, Tahoe, and trucks is key, as general mechanics may lack the latest diagnostic software for complex systems.

When should I seek service for my Chevrolet's check engine light around Easton?

Seek service immediately if the light is flashing or if you notice a loss of power, as this could indicate a serious issue damaging to the catalytic converter. For a steady light, schedule a diagnostic scan promptly at a local shop, as delays can lead to more costly repairs, especially before longer drives on Route 50 or to the Bay Bridge.

Are repair costs for Chevrolets generally higher at dealerships versus independent shops in Easton?

Typically, dealership service departments have higher labor rates, but they use OEM parts and have direct access to GM technical support. Many independent shops in Easton offer comparable expertise at lower rates, which can be a significant advantage for older models or out-of-warranty vehicles, so it's wise to get written estimates from both.

What local factors in Easton should I consider for maintaining my Chevrolet?

The humid, salty air near the Chesapeake Bay accelerates corrosion, making undercarriage washes and frequent brake inspections vital. Furthermore, preparing your cooling system and battery for humid summers and ensuring your 4WD system is serviced for occasional sandy or wet backroads are important local maintenance priorities.
